How they compare
Rwanda currently reports 2,790 sq. km against 2,269 sq. km in Trinidad and Tobago, a difference of 521 sq. km.
That makes Rwanda's figure about 1.2 times Trinidad and Tobago's.
Across all 34 years both countries report, Rwanda has been ahead every year.
Rwanda ranks 152nd and Trinidad and Tobago ranks 153rd of 213 countries.
Rwanda has averaged higher in every one of the 4 decades both report.
Head to head by decade
| Decade | Rwanda | Trinidad and Tobago |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 3,035 sq. km | 2,396 sq. km | 638.74 sq. km | Rwanda |
| 2000s | 2,771 sq. km | 2,347 sq. km | 423.58 sq. km | Rwanda |
| 2010s | 2,699 sq. km | 2,305 sq. km | 393.94 sq. km | Rwanda |
| 2020s | 2,775 sq. km | 2,276 sq. km | 499.4 sq. km | Rwanda |
Averages of every year both report within each decade.

About this data
Forest area is land under natural or planted stands of trees of at least 5 meters in situ, whether productive or not, and excludes tree stands in agricultural production systems (for example, in fruit plantations and agroforestry systems) and trees in urban parks and gardens.
